Investigation of Biochemical Effects of Acute Concentrations of Lambda-Cyhalothrin on African Catfish Clarias gariepinus-Teugels

Abstract

The impact of short-term exposure to waterborne lambda-cyhalothrin on Clarias gariepinus was evaluated through changes of selected biochemical parameters. Fish was exposed to 0.008, 0.009 0.010, 0.011 and 0.012 mg L-1 and control for 96h. The parameters measured were serum glucose, protein, cholesterol, triglyceride, Glutamic Pyruvic acid Transaminase (GPT), Glutamic Oxaloacetic acid Transaminase (GOT) and Alkaline Phosphatase (ALP).There was significant (p<0.05) alterations between the control values and the exposed groups on all parameters. The alterations in all parameters was significantly (p<0.05) dose dependent.
